Approach for gradation of risk
The decision to give a loan and the interest rate applicable to each loan account is assessed on a case-by-case basis, based on multiple parameters such as the type of asset being financed, borrower profile and repayment capacity, borrower’s other financial commitments, past repayment track record if any, the security for the loan as represented by the underlying assets, loan-to-value ratio, mode of payment, tenure of the loan, geography (location) of the borrower, end use of the asset, etc. Such information is collated based on borrower inputs and field inspection by the company officials.
